"Planet Earth" was influenced by a variety of musical and cultural factors. The rise of New Wave and the New Romantic movement provided a fertile ground for Duran Duran's innovative sound. Bands like Japan and Roxy Music were pivotal in shaping the aesthetic and musical direction that Duran Duran would later epitomize.
The track also draws inspiration from the burgeoning electronic music scene, incorporating synthesizers and drum machines to create a futuristic soundscape. Additionally, the cultural zeitgeist of the early 1980s, marked by a blend of optimism and uncertainty, is reflected in the song's lyrics and themes.
